Overview: Participant will be enrolled in a one-year Machine/Tool Processes program through Dunwoody College, with tuition fully sponsored by the company.&nbsp;
Responsibilities: <ul> <li>While actively completing coursework, apprentices will work on 1st shift to support job shadowing and mentorship alongside experienced toolmakers, building foundational skills in a hands-on environment.</li> <li>Following successful completion of the schooling program, apprentices will transition into an off-shift Toolmaker role, where they will apply their training more independently and support ongoing toolroom operations.</li> </ul>
Requirements: <ul> <li>HS Diploma and able to take classes and work towards an AAS degree in Tool &amp; Die.</li> <li>Strong mechanical aptitude.</li> <li>Good organizational and basic math skills.</li> <li>Reliable, regular attendance and a strong safety mindset.</li> </ul> <br /><br />
